Output 505811d6bd8eeb0ce2381315970eee7db21eba01f80c5d5c9dc44f056abfe09a:0

value
50785446
script pubkey
OP_0 OP_PUSHBYTES_20 2ebfa784059062d5abf893a76ffa05ffb1e4b3a5
address
ltc1q96l60pq9jp3dt2lcjwnkl7s9l7c7fva9qyh47d
transaction
505811d6bd8eeb0ce2381315970eee7db21eba01f80c5d5c9dc44f056abfe09a
spent
true